乐于分享
好东西不私藏

Claude Code 免登录指南:用 cc-switch 一键接入

Claude Code 免登录指南:用 cc-switch 一键接入

Anthropic 的 Claude Code 已成为 AI 编程领域的标杆,但国内开发者常面临账号注册、网络连接与支付三大障碍。

cc-switch 的出现提供了一个优雅的技术解决方案——它是一款跨平台桌面代理工具,通过本地请求劫持与重定向,让 Claude Code 在完全不接触官方验证服务器的前提下直接运行,并自由接入任意兼容 API。

一、cc-switch 解决了什么

cc-switch 本质上是一个运行在 127.0.0.1 的本地代理服务器。它做了三件事:

  1. 请求拦截与重定向
    将 Claude Code 发往 api.anthropic.com 的所有请求截获,并按用户配置改写为指向第三方 API 端点。

  2. 认证信息自动注入
    代理层自动将用户配置的 API Key 注入请求头,Claude Code 客户端完全感知不到认证差异。

  3. 供应商预设一键导入
    内置超过 50 个服务商配置模板(覆盖 AWS Bedrock、NVIDIA NIM 及各类社区中转服务),用户仅需提供 API Key,即可自动完成接口地址和模型名称的配置。

这意味着用户不需要拥有 Anthropic 账号、不需要绑定信用卡、不需要设置环境变量、不需要手动修改任何 CLI 配置文件。启动 cc-switch,Claude Code 即处于可用状态。

二、环境准备

系统要求

  • Node.js ≥ 18.0(推荐 v20 LTS)
  • Git(Windows 环境下若未安装 WSL,则需 Git Bash 支持部分命令)
  • macOS / Windows / Linux 全平台兼容

安装 Claude Code CLI

npm install -g @anthropic-ai/claude-code

下载 cc-switch从项目 Releases 页面 获取对应操作系统的最新安装包。

  • Windows:.msi 安装程序或 .zip 便携版
  • macOS:.dmg 磁盘映像(也可通过 Homebrew 安装)
  • Linux:.deb.rpm 或 .AppImage

安装过程为标准桌面软件流程,无需命令行参与。

三、核心配置:一步完成免登录接入

3.1 获取 API Key

你只需要从一个提供 OpenAI 兼容接口的 API 服务商处获取 API Key。可选服务商包括:

  • 国内厂商:DeepSeek、智谱 AI、月之暗面、阿里百炼、硅基流动
  • 中转聚合:OpenRouter、以及各类合规中转平台

记下你的 API Key(格式通常为 sk-xxxx),无需自行查找 Base URL 和模型名称

3.2 在 cc-switch 中添加供应商(预设模式)

cc-switch 内置了丰富的供应商预设,用户无需手动填写任何接口细节。

  1. 启动 cc-switch,主界面右上角点击 「+ 新增」
  2. 在 「模板配置」 标签页下,从列表中找到你的服务商(例如 DeepSeek智谱 AI硅基流动 等)。
  3. 点击对应卡片,在弹出的配置窗口中填写:
字段
说明
API Key
粘贴你从服务商后台获取的密钥
  1. 点击 「添加」 保存。Base URL 和模型名称均由预设自动填充,无需手动干预
  2. 返回主界面,在供应商列表中选中刚添加的条目,点击顶部的 「启用」 按钮。

此时 cc-switch 状态栏显示 「代理已启动 · 端口 3456」,表示代理服务已正常运行。

3.3 启动 Claude Code

打开任意终端,直接执行:

claude

首次运行将自动进入交互式 REPL 界面,全程不会出现任何登录、订阅或验证提示。Claude Code 的所有请求将通过 cc-switch 代理到你配置的 API 服务商。

根据官方文档说明:对于 Claude Code,切换供应商后无需重启终端即可生效(热切换支持)。这是 cc-switch 为 Claude Code 专门优化的特性。

四、进阶管理:多供应商与无缝切换

cc-switch 支持同时保存多个供应商配置。在开发实践中,一种推荐策略是:

  • 日常任务(代码补全、简单问答) → 使用响应快、成本低的国产模型(如 DeepSeek、Qwen-Coder)
  • 复杂任务(架构重构、长上下文分析) → 切换至高能力模型(如 Claude Opus 4.5 / 4.6 的中转接入)

切换操作完全在 cc-switch 图形界面完成:

  1. 在主界面供应商列表中,停用当前正在使用的供应商(点击「停用」按钮)。
  2. 选中另一个已配置好的供应商,点击 「启用」
  3. 无需重启 Claude Code,后续对话自动使用新模型。

这种机制将模型选择从命令行交互中剥离,既简化了操作流程,也避免了因频繁重启导致的工作上下文中断。

提示:cc-switch 还支持系统托盘快捷切换。右键点击托盘图标,即可在弹出的菜单中直接点击供应商名称进行切换,无需打开主界面。

五、成本控制建议

Claude Code 本身不收取任何费用,实际成本完全取决于你所接入的 API 供应商定价。

以下是基于 2026 年 Q2 市场行情的参考数据(以 1M tokens 为单位):

模型类型
典型输入价格
典型输出价格
适用场景
DeepSeek (deepseek-chat)
¥0.14
¥0.28
日常编码、补全
Qwen-Coder (阿里百炼)
¥0.3
¥0.9
中文代码生成
Claude Opus 4.5(中转)
≈$3
≈$15
复杂重构、系统设计

一个日均编码 4 小时的中级开发者,合理混用模型后月成本可控制在 ¥30–80 元。建议在 API 平台后台设置消费上限,避免意外超额。

六、常见问题

Q1:为什么我启用了 cc-switch,但 Claude Code 仍然提示网络错误?
检查本地防火墙或其他代理软件是否占用了 127.0.0.1:3456 端口。可在 cc-switch 设置中更换端口号。

Q2:支持哪些 CLI 工具?
cc-switch 目前支持 Claude CodeCodexOpenCodeGemini CLI 和 OpenClaw。原理相同,配置一次即可全局生效。

Q3:macOS 提示“无法打开,因为无法验证开发者”怎么办?
进入「系统设置 → 隐私与安全性」,在底部点击「仍要打开」。cc-switch 已通过 Apple 公证,可放心使用。

Q4:如何切换回官方登录模式?
从预设列表中添加“官方登录”预设并启用,重启对应的 CLI 工具,即可进行官方 OAuth 登录流程。

Q5:添加预设时,模型名称是否需要手动填写?
不需要。cc-switch 的预设模板已包含正确的 Base URL 和模型名称。用户仅需提供 API Key,其余均由工具自动处理。

七、总结

cc-switch 将 Claude Code 的接入复杂度从“账号、网络、支付、配置”四项简化为“获取一个 API Key”一项。它通过供应商预设和本地代理机制,让开发者得以绕过所有非技术性的使用门槛。

对于国内的技术团队而言,这意味着可以把精力重新投入到真正重要的事情上——使用 AI 辅助编写更好的代码。

工具主页:https://github.com/farion1231/cc-switch
(本文提及的第三方服务均为技术方案示例,读者需自行评估其稳定性与合规性。)